解释一下下面代码 <script src="//code.tidio.co/anzve0aoeepeuxi0qaamxswxdhcmkpnn.js" async></script>
时间: 2023-12-28 10:03:42 浏览: 28
这段代码是用于在网页中嵌入Tidio聊天插件的脚本。具体解释如下:
- `<script>` 表示这是一个 JavaScript 脚本。
- `src="//code.tidio.co/anzve0aoeepeuxi0qaamxswxdhcmkpnn.js"` 表示从 Tidio 的服务器加载一个 JavaScript 文件,该文件包含了 Tidio 聊天插件的代码。
- `async` 表示脚本是异步加载的,不会阻塞网页的加载。
通过嵌入这段代码,就可以在网页中显示 Tidio 聊天插件,让用户可以与网站管理员进行实时的在线交流。
相关问题
优化这段代码 <script th:src="@{/js/qrcode.min.js}"></script>
这段代码本身并不需要优化,因为它只是在HTML文件中引入了一个外部的JS文件。但是,如果你想要更好的性能和用户体验,可以考虑以下几个方面:
1. 使用CDN:使用CDN可以加速JS文件的加载速度,缓解服务器的压力,同时也可以避免跨域问题。例如:`<script src="https://cdn.jsdelivr.net/npm/qrcode/build/qrcode.min.js"></script>`
2. 压缩JS文件:可以使用JS压缩工具,如UglifyJS等,将JS文件压缩成一行,减小文件大小,提高加载速度。
3. 异步加载JS文件:在某些情况下,JS文件的加载可能会阻塞页面的渲染,造成页面卡顿。可以将JS文件的加载放到页面底部,并使用async或defer属性,让JS文件在页面渲染完毕后再加载执行。例如:`<script src="https://cdn.jsdelivr.net/npm/qrcode/build/qrcode.min.js" async></script>`
4. 使用webpack打包:如果你使用了webpack打包工具,可以将JS文件打包成一个bundle文件,减少HTTP请求次数,提高加载速度。
<script type="text/javascript" src="./jscss/ga.js" async=""></script> <script type="text/javascript" src="./jscss/heart.js"></script>
这是两个 JavaScript 文件的链接,其中 `ga.js` 可能是 Google Analytics 的跟踪代码,而 `heart.js` 可能是自定义的 JavaScript 脚本,具体功能需要查看文件内容。这两个文件都是通过 `<script>` 标签引用的,其中 `async` 属性表示异步加载,页面不会停止加载等待这些文件的下载和执行。